Supreme Court steps in on behalf of cadets disabled during military training – India Legal

Supreme Court steps in on behalf of cadets disabled during military training – India Legal


The Supreme Courtroom has taken suo motu cognizance of the plight of officer cadets who sustained disabilities throughout coaching and have been subsequently discharged, discovering themselves with out sufficient help or recognition.

A bench comprising Justice B V Nagarathna and Justice R Mahadevan initiated the case titled Cadets Disabled Throughout Navy Coaching Battle, following a revealing report in The Indian Specific. The investigation highlighted how a whole lot of cadets, educated at establishments just like the Nationwide Defence Academy and Indian Navy Academy, have been medically discharged earlier than commissioning and denied ex-servicemen (ESM) standing—excluding them from incapacity pensions and healthcare advantages underneath ECHS.

The Courtroom has issued notices to key respondents, together with the Union of India, the Ministries of Defence, Finance, and Social Justice, the Division of Ex-Servicemen Welfare, and the Chiefs of the Military, Navy, and Air Power.

The important points flagged for consideration embody enhancing month-to-month ex-gratia payouts (at present capped at Rs 40,000) to raised meet hovering medical bills together with introducing insurance coverage protection for cadets to cowl damage or incapacity incurred throughout coaching.

It additionally talks about exploring avenues for rehabilitating affected cadets by way of various roles—akin to desk positionor potential re-induction into the armed forces.Inspecting applicability of rights underneath the Rights of Individuals with Disabilities (RPwD) Act, 2016

Expressing empathy for the cadets, the bench remarked that accidents sustained in coaching mustn’t deter their service to the nation, urging sufficient institutional mechanisms to safeguard their pursuits.

The matter is scheduled for additional hearings on September 4, 2025, because the Courtroom awaits detailed responses and proposals from the federal government.
